"Emerald Archer 3" is the 11th movie in the third level of The DC Movie Universe.


Charlie Hunnam as Oliver Queen/Green Arrow

Laura Vandervoort as Dinah Lance/Black Canary II

Hunter Parrish as Roy Harper/Red Arrow

Analeigh Tipton as Mia Dearden/Speedy

Wesley Snipes as John Diggle

Bradley Cooper as Eddie Fyers

Josh Brolin as Captain Larry Lance

J.G. Hertzler as Slade Wilson/Deathstroke

Lauren Ambrose as Carrie Cutter/Cupid

Kenneth Branagh as Walter Steele

Jason Statham as Constantine Drakon

Kelly Hu as Shado

Chad Michael Murray as Connor Queen

Jessica Henwick as Jade Nguyen/Cheshire

Mackenzie Foy as Sin

Mark Wahlberg as Mayor Thomas Bolt

Rose Byrne as Isabel Rochev/The Queen

Barbara Alyn Woods as Dr. Anne Green

Edward Norton as Robert Queen

Vera Farmiga as Moira Queen

Richard Chamberlain as Highfather

Tom Hiddleston as Scott Free/Mister Miracle

Eva Mendes as Big Barda